Electric Truck Refrigeration Units Gain Momentum, Driving Cold Chain Logistics onto a Green, Low-Carbon Track
Against the backdrop of growing cold chain logistics demand and mounting pressure to reduce carbon emissions in the transportation sector, the energy source of traditional truck refrigeration units is undergoing a profound transformation. For a long time, refrigerated truck units have relied heavily on diesel engines, which not only consume large amounts of fuel and produce high noise levels but also continuously emit pollutants during operation, making them a notable mobile source of emissions in urban delivery and long-haul transport. In recent years, driven by policy guidance and user acceptance, electric truck refrigeration units—with their significant advantages of zero emissions, low noise, and precise temperature control—have gradually moved beyond the “niche option” label and are accelerating into the mainstream of cold chain transport equipment upgrades, serving as a key driver of the industry’s green transformation.

Silent Progress: All-Electric Refrigeration Units for Trucks Reshape Cold Chain Transportation
The cold chain logistics industry is undergoing a quiet revolution. With increasingly stringent environmental regulations and continuous technological advancements, traditional diesel refrigeration units are gradually being replaced by all-electric units. This shift is not only about a change in energy source but also represents a profound transformation of the entire industry towards a greener and more intelligent future.
